ZPE ZPE-COORDINATOR-A2X-8832NSR-HA5 ZPE Systems Nodegrid platform Coordinator set Paired HA Appliance setup A ZPE Nodegrid Coordinator is the primary node in a Nodegrid clustering setup, acting as the central management point for enrolling and controlling peer devices. It provides a unified interface for managing multiple Nodegrid appliances, streamlining configuration, and ensuring high availability within Data Centers or Branch networks. This main node that manages a cluster of other Nodegrid devices (peers) It acts as the central point for configuration, monitoring, and security across the network infrastructure. Features:
Key Aspects of a ZPE Coordinator System:
Role and Function: Manages the cluster, oversees network operations, and ensures communication between nodes.
Cluster Management: In a Star configuration, the coordinator holds the list of all peers, providing centralized visibility and access.
Functions: It acts as the central hub for enrolling peer devices, managing connections, and authorizing access, particularly in star configurations.
Redundancy: To prevent a single point of failure, a second node can be added as a backup coordinator.
Multi-Clustering: A Coordinator can connect to other clusters to act as a "super coordinator," providing centralized visibility across multiple, geographically distributed sites.
Enrollment: Enables new peers to join the cluster, allowing for easy expansion and management.
Setup: The first unit in a cluster is typically set as the Coordinator, with subsequent units added as peers, often requiring a shared cluster name and Pre-Shared Key (PSK).
Clustering Types:
Star: One node acts as the central coordinator for all other peers.
Mesh: All units can see each other, but a coordinator is used for initial enrollment.
